How is alimony resolved in cases of shared custody in Ecuador?

In cases of joint custody, alimony can be calculated taking into account the shared expenses of raising the children. The court will determine an equitable contribution from both parents to ensure that the needs of the children are adequately met.

How is complicity in cases of domestic violence treated in Costa Rican law?

Costa Rican law can address complicity in domestic violence cases with specific measures. Collaborating in acts of domestic violence may result in additional legal sanctions, reflecting the seriousness of these crimes.

What is the Fishing Vessel Property Tax in the Dominican Republic and how is it calculated?

The Fishing Vessel Property Tax in the Dominican Republic applies to the ownership of vessels used for commercial fishing purposes. The tax is calculated based on the value of the boat and is paid annually. Fishing vessel owners must declare their assets and pay tax in accordance with current legislation.
